21xrx.com
2024-09-20 00:08:13 Friday
登录
文章检索 我的文章 写文章
C++开发面试经验总结
2023-06-24 08:11:29 深夜i     --     --
C++ 开发 面试 经验 总结

作为一名C++开发者,面试是我们必须经历的一关。在这个关键时刻,如何准备面试才能获得心仪的职位呢?

以下是我的C++开发面试经验总结,希望对大家有所帮助。

1.掌握C++语言基础知识

首先,我们在面试中要展现出我们的C++语言基础知识。这些基础知识包括但不限于:指针、引用、继承、多态、模板等。

除了了解这些基础知识,我们还需要知道他们在实际开发中的使用方法。

2.多看编程题

C++面试中离不开编程题。我们需要通过练习来提高我们的编写代码的能力。可以在网上找一些经典的编程题,并在不同的语言上尝试实现,以此来加强我们的编程技能。

我们还需要理解问题的本质和解决问题的方法。这将有助于我们更好地完成面试中的编程任务。

3.熟悉STL库

在许多C++面试中,STL库也是不可或缺的。如果我们想要成为一名优秀的C++开发人员,就必须深入理解STL库中不同容器和算法的实现原理。

我们需要掌握STL库中最常用的容器,如vector、map、set等,并知道如何使用这些容器来解决实际问题。我们还需要掌握常用的算法,如排序、查找、搜索等。

4.熟悉设计模式

设计模式是软件开发过程中的最佳实践之一。在C++开发面试中,掌握设计模式显得尤为重要。

我们需要了解不同的设计模式及其原理,如单例模式、工厂模式、观察者模式等,并知道如何在实际开发中运用这些模式来优化代码设计和重构。

5.沟通能力

最后但同样重要的是,我们需要拥有良好的沟通能力。在面试中,我们需要清楚地表达自己的想法和观点,并与面试官建立良好的沟通关系。

如果我们在编程方面出现了一些小错误,也需要勇敢地向面试官寻求帮助并展现出解决问题的能力。

以上就是C++开发面试经验的总结。希望这些经验能够帮助大家在未来的面试中获得成功!

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复